What is food operations management?

Food Operations Management involves overseeing the daily operations of food service establishments such as restaurants, cafeterias, and catering services. Professionals in this field are responsible for managing staff, ensuring food safety, maintaining inventory, and providing excellent customer service. They also handle budgeting, compliance with health regulations, and often participate in menu planning. The goal is to ensure efficient, profitable, and high-quality food service operations. This role requires strong leadership, organizational, and problem-solving sk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a food operations manager?

To thrive as a Food Operations Manager, you need expertise in food safety, inventory management, and business operations, often supported by a degree in hospitality, business, or culinary management. Familiarity with point-of-sale (POS) systems, inventory software, and certifications such as ServSafe are typically required. Leadership, problem-solving, and strong communication skills help you manage teams and maintain high service standards. These skills are crucial for ensuring efficient operations, food safety compliance, and a positive customer experience.

What are some common challenges faced in food operations management, and how can they be addressed?

Food Operations Managers often encounter challenges such as maintaining consistent food quality, managing supply chain disruptions, and ensuring compliance with health and safety regulations. Addressing these challenges requires strong organizational skills, the ability to adapt quickly to unforeseen issues, and effective communication with both staff and suppliers. Implementing standardized procedures, investing in ongoing staff training, and utilizing inventory management technologies can help streamline operations and minimize disruptions.

What is the difference between Food Operations Management vs Food Service Supervisor?

AspectFood Operations ManagementFood Service Supervisor
CredentialsRelevant certifications (e.g., ServSafe, HACCP), experience in food industryFood safety certifications, supervisory experience
Work EnvironmentRestaurants, cafeterias, catering companies, food production facilitiesRestaurants, cafeterias, catering venues
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by food service companies, large restaurants, institutional food providersCommonly employed in restaurants, hotels, and catering services
Job FocusOverseeing overall food operations, managing staff, ensuring compliance, optimizing processesSupervising daily food service activities, managing staff, ensuring quality and safety

Food Operations Management involves overseeing entire food service operations, including strategic planning and process optimization, while Food Service Supervisors focus on daily supervision and ensuring quality in food service delivery. Both roles require food safety certifications and industry experience but differ in scope and responsibilities.

What jobs can I get with food operations management?

Food operations management prepares individuals for roles such as restaurant manager, food service director, catering manager, or operations supervisor. These positions involve overseeing daily food service activities, managing staff, ensuring quality standards, and often require knowledge of inventory, budgeting, and compliance with health regulations.
